Job description

Role: Account manager

Location: Midtown Toronto, ON

It's a Full-time, On-site position

Industry: Manufacturing Industry

Role Overview

This Sales Team role typically begins with order entry tasks while learning the ins and outs of our industry, business, and products. Through extensive training, you will become an expert at utilizing our ERP system to input inquiries & RFQs, quotes, sales & purchase orders, analyze data, and expedite order shipments.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and maintain relationships with customers and suppliers.
  • Maintain customer and supplier information and intelligence.
  • Perform sales and supply chain analysis.
  • Monitor sales and industry trends and take strategic action.
  • Enter customer inquiries and supplier RFQs.
  • Create and maintain item masters.
  • Expedite RFQ requests to ensure quotation targets are met.
  • Define pricing strategy, perform pricing analysis, and prepare customer quotations.
  • Provide feedback to suppliers on all RFQ offers.
  • Possess strong negotiation skills.
  • Process customer orders and purchase orders.
  • Manage all sales orders and purchase orders by confirming all terms & conditions and technical specifications in a timely manner.
  • Expedite orders with suppliers and communicate shipment priorities.
  • Resolve shipping discrepancies with internal/external stakeholders and ensure the orders reflect any resolution.
  • Coordinate customer service issues related to claims with our internal quality and invoicing departments.
  • Responsible for account profitability.
  • Maintain supplier cost lists and standard customer price lists.
  • Maintain and update current customer and vendor contact lists.
  • Work closely with colleagues to ensure all account objectives are met.
Other Responsibilities
  • Contribute to continuous improvement of processes to increase efficiency and accuracy.
  • Ensure standard operating procedure manuals are up to date and reflect current processes.
  • Assist with knowledge and information management using our enterprise software and other resources.
  • Perform additional responsibilities as assigned.
Ideal Candidate
  • Legally entitled to work in Canada.
  • 3-5 years of professional work experience (preferably in industrial distribution, international trade, or manufacturing).
  • College diploma or university degree (preferably in business or engineering).
  • Ability to work in a team environment and complete tasks within an established time frame.
  • Ability to multi-task and manage many competing priorities at once.
  • Multidisciplinary self-starter with the ability to make decisions aligned with corporate goals and company brand.
  • A change agent who brings passion to the role.
Strong skills and experience in the following:
  • Sales and relationship management
  • Customer service
  • Order/data management
  • Purchasing/sales/sourcing
  • Spreadsheet/database management (especially MS Excel)
  • Enterprise software (preferably Epicor Prophet 21 Commerce Center)
  • Communication/analytical skills
  • Strong command of English, both written and verbal
  • Computer/knowledge management
  • Organizational/time management
  • Project management
Even better if
  • Experience with ERP, database software, and reporting tools (such as SAP, Epicor, MS Access, Crystal Reports, or SQL).
  • Knowledge and experience with PVF and industrial products.
  • Knowledge and experience with international trade.
